template <class T> class SubImageFactory {
public: 

	SubImageFactory() = delete;

	// Factory method to create a casacore::SubImage from a region and a casacore::WCLELMask string.
	// Moved from ImageAnalysis
	// <src>outRegion</src> Pointer to the corresponding region. Pointer is
	// created internally by new(); it is the caller's responsibility to delete it.
	// <src>outMask</src> Pointer to corresponding mask. Pointer is created
	// internally via new(); it is the caller's responsibility to delete it.
	// <src>inImage</src> input image for which a subimage is desired.
	// <src>region</src> casacore::Input region record from which to make the subimage.
	// <src>mask</src> LEL mask description.
	// <src>os</src> Pointer to logger to which to log messages. If null, no logging (except exceptions).
	// <src>writableIfPossible</src> make the subimage writable. If input image is not writable, this
	// will always be false.
	// <src>axesSpecifier</src> Specifier for output axes.
	// <src>extendMask</src> If the mask has one
	// or more of degenerate axes whereas the corresponding axes of <src>inImage</src> are
	// not, extend the mask to match the shape of the input image.
	// <src>preserveAxesOrder</src>. Only used when dropping degenerate axes and coordinate order
	// and axes order are not the same. In that case, if false, the pixel/world axes order of the
	// returned image will be different from the input, if true it will be the same. If not
	// dropping degenerate axes or if coordinate order and axes order are the same in the input
	// image's coordinate system, the output axex order will always be preserved.

	static std::shared_ptr<casacore::SubImage<T> > createSubImageRW(
		casacore::CountedPtr<casacore::ImageRegion>& outRegion, casacore::CountedPtr<casacore::ImageRegion>& outMask,
		casacore::ImageInterface<T>& inImage, const casacore::Record& region,
		const casacore::String& mask, casacore::LogIO *const &os,
		const casacore::AxesSpecifier& axesSpecifier=casacore::AxesSpecifier(),
		casacore::Bool extendMask=false, casacore::Bool preserveAxesOrder=false
	);

	// <group>
	// return a true copy (ie underlying data is a copy of the original, not
	// a reference) of the subimage selected in the given region.
	// A casacore::PagedImage is returned if outfile is not blank or a TempImage
	// is returned if it is.
	// If <src>attachMask</src> is true, attach a pixel mask to the newly created image
	// if it otherwise wouldn't have a pixel mask. All the values in this mask will be
	// true. If specified, data values will be copied from the <src>data</src> lattice.
	// Note that data values only are copied from this lattice if it is specified;
	// the mask values are still copied from the input image. The data lattice must
	// be the same shape as the output image.
	static SPIIT createImage(
		const casacore::ImageInterface<T>& image,
		const casacore::String& outfile, const casacore::Record& region,
		const casacore::String& mask, casacore::Bool dropDegenerateAxes,
		casacore::Bool overwrite, casacore::Bool list, casacore::Bool extendMask,
		casacore::Bool attachMask=false, const casacore::Lattice<T> *const data=nullptr
	);

	static SPIIT createImage(
		const casacore::ImageInterface<T>& image,
		const casacore::String& outfile, const casacore::Record& region,
		const casacore::String& mask, const casacore::AxesSpecifier& axesSpec,
		casacore::Bool overwrite, casacore::Bool list, casacore::Bool extendMask,
		casacore::Bool attachMask=false, const casacore::Lattice<T> *const data=nullptr
	);
	// </group>
